About [2-[3-[4-methyl-5-(morpholin-4-ylmethyl)-1,2,4-triazol-3-yl]piperidin-1-yl]-2-oxoethyl]urea
[2-[3-[4-methyl-5-(morpholin-4-ylmethyl)-1,2,4-triazol-3-yl]piperidin-1-yl]-2-oxoethyl]urea (PubChem CID 70712514) has the molecular formula C16H27N7O3
and a molecular weight of 365.44 g/mol. Its IUPAC name is [2-[3-[4-methyl-5-(morpholin-4-ylmethyl)-1,2,4-triazol-3-yl]piperidin-1-yl]-2-oxoethyl]urea.
